Devices of the Quarrying Trade



The advancement of granite quarrying techniques from ancient human beings to modern-day times highlights the important function played by the devices of the quarrying trade in shaping the sector's techniques. In old times, quarrying devices were basic, commonly including chisels, hammers, and wedges made from products like bronze or iron. These devices called for substantial workforce and time to essence granite blocks from quarries.

However, with technological advancements, the tools of the quarrying profession have actually gone through an impressive transformation. Today, contemporary quarrying makes use of advanced equipment such as diamond cable saws, high-capacity excavators, and computer-controlled exploration devices. These devices have revolutionized the effectiveness and precision of granite removal, allowing for larger amounts of rock to be gathered in much less time.


Furthermore, the introduction of pneumatically-driven devices and high-powered machinery has actually considerably minimized the physical labor called for in quarrying operations, boosting employee security and performance. As the quarrying industry remains to innovate, the devices of the profession continue to be at the forefront of driving progression and forming the future of granite removal.

Polishing and Completing Methods



To achieve a perfect surface area on granite blocks, knowledgeable craftsmens use a collection of precise polishing Read Full Article and completing techniques. After the preliminary extraction and forming processes, the granite blocks undergo a complete polishing phase to enhance their natural charm and sturdiness.


In enhancement to polishing, finishing strategies are related to further fine-tune the granite's look. These methods may include flaming, refining, or cleaning, each offering one-of-a-kind textures and surfaces to suit various visual choices. Flaming, for example, entails subjecting the granite surface area to heats to develop a harsh, distinctive finish, perfect for outdoor applications where slip-resistance is vital. Honing, on the various other hand, offers a matte coating that is smooth to the touch, best for interior countertops and floor covering. By thoroughly selecting and applying these brightening and completing techniques, artisans can change raw granite blocks right into exquisite items that showcase both toughness and style.

Ecological Influence and Sustainability



With the growing emphasis on ecological awareness in the industry, granite quarrying practices are increasingly inspected for their influence on natural deposits and lasting sustainability. Quarrying for granite can have substantial environmental implications. The extraction procedure usually involves making use of hefty machinery, dynamites, and large amounts of water, resulting in habitat devastation, dirt erosion, and water contamination. Furthermore, the transport of granite from quarries to refining facilities produces carbon exhausts, additionally adding to ecological destruction. granite quarries in south africa.


To mitigate these impacts and make certain sustainability in granite quarrying, industry stakeholders are embracing numerous actions. Implementing sophisticated technologies to minimize power intake and water use, reclaiming quarried land for ecological restoration, and advertising responsible sourcing methods are some methods being used.
